Secrets of the Home Front: Goole


The Stakes couldn’t be higher.


In August 1939, as relations between Germany and Britain head rapidly towards war, the German equestrian team were hosted by the Royal British Legion as they travelled to Dublin via Goole.


A year later, as invasion fever grips the country, a body is found by the canal. Detective Chief Inspector Daniel Allen has no shortage of suspects. Nazi spies, communist agitators, escaped POWs or someone closer to home.


But it’s not just the murder occupying Daniel. He is still working on a secret case from over 20 years ago, one that could affect his marriage.

Secrets of the Home Front: Goole, by Carole McEntee-Taylor, is an historical military fiction and crime thriller, which takes us back to 1939, just before the German invasion, and sets the theatrical setting for a true spy novel, crime thriller and mystery. Not to tip any cards, but essentially two agents of the Nazi party are dispatched to England to infiltrate and prepare for the invasion which Hitler plans. The story is filled with intrigue, and challenges British law enforcement to get to the bottom of who is behind the blood trail; is it just murder, is it a Communist plot, or worse, as the war breaks out, is it the Nazis? You will just have to read to the very end to find out what happens in this convoluted and interesting story - one where the author animates and gives life to a time in history which could have gone entirely a different direction.

I write and publish military history, historical fiction and military memoirs and to date have written over 40 books, please see website for more details. I am also a ghost writer of novels, memoirs, spiritual books and various other nonfiction.

My military history books are all published by Pen & Sword.

I worked at the Military Corrective Training Centre (MCTC)in Colchester, Essex for nine years but have now moved to the beautiful countryside of North Lincolnshire with my husband David and write full time.

I have quite wide ranging interests and together with my husband David I have also written two spiritual books, The Re-Enlightenment and The Holiday from Hell.
